Transaction d5128fc6b33f576bfa8bb5ee562e5380b5c7d68c1e4eb94b22d9ab152061a002

3 Input
2 Outputs
  • d5128fc6b33f576bfa8bb5ee562e5380b5c7d68c1e4eb94b22d9ab152061a002:0
  • value  1057665
    address  3CMyBnVzyQL4i9TEvFbxKriKWNXrMeugHB
  • d5128fc6b33f576bfa8bb5ee562e5380b5c7d68c1e4eb94b22d9ab152061a002:1
  • value  59981531
    address  32XWB7Khpf2MuUaykhsZf69ST4Q2JmHMZE